Understanding Warehouse Layouts

A warehouse layout refers to the physical arrangement of inventory within a distribution center. Layouts influence how products move from storage to shipping. An optimal layout considers product types, order frequency, and warehouse size. A classic method includes a fixed-location system where items have designated spots. Another is the chaotic storage system used by giants like Amazon, which relies on software to track item locations.

In short: A warehouse layout is the backbone of efficient e-commerce logistics.

Essential Layout Strategies

  1. Demand-based Product Placement: Store most-picked items closest to packing stations to save time.

    In short: Strategic product placement reduces picking times.

  2. Zoning: Organize the warehouse into zones based on product type or size. This simplifies navigation and minimizes errors.

  3. Cross-Docking: This method involves moving received goods directly to outbound shipping to reduce storage.

Each of these strategies enhances order accuracy and speeds up fulfillment times.

Technology Integration

Warehouse management systems (WMS) play a critical role in modern layouts. They help in organizing inventory efficiently and predicting future storage needs. Technologies such as RFID tags and automated guided vehicles (AGVs) streamline operations further.

In short: Technology integration offers a smarter and faster fulfillment process.

FAQ

Why is pick and pack accuracy important?
Accurate pick and pack operations reduce errors and returns, saving costs and enhancing customer satisfaction.

What role does technology play in warehouse layouts?
Technology like WMS optimizes space utilization, inventory tracking, and reduces manual errors, making operations efficient.

What is cross-docking?
Cross-docking is a strategy where goods are directly transferred from incoming to outgoing transport, minimizing storage costs and time.

How does zoning improve efficiency?
Zoning organizes similar products together, allowing workers to pick orders with minimal walking time, thus improving efficiency.
